Python Nedir?

Python, genel amaçlı, yüksek seviyeli ve yorumlanmış bir programlama dilidir. 1991 yılında Guido van Rossum tarafından geliştirilen Python, basit sözdizimi ve okunabilirliği ile ön plana çıkar. Python, geliştiricilere geniş bir kullanım alanı sunar ve bu da onu hem başlangıç seviyesindeki programcılar hem de deneyimli yazılım geliştiricileri arasında popüler kılar.

Python’un Temel Özellikleri:

  1. Basit ve Okunabilir Sözdizimi: Python, diğer programlama dillerine göre daha az karmaşık bir sözdizimine sahiptir. Bu, kodun daha okunabilir olmasını sağlar ve geliştirme sürecini hızlandırır.
  2. Yüksek Seviyeli Dil: Python, geliştiricilerin sistem donanımıyla doğrudan uğraşmak zorunda kalmadan, daha soyut kavramlarla çalışmasını sağlar.
  3. Yorumlanmış Dil: Python kodu, derlenmeden doğrudan çalıştırılır. Bu, geliştirme sırasında kodu hızlıca test etmeyi ve hataları anında gidermeyi mümkün kılar.
  4. Çok Amaçlı Kullanım: Python, web geliştirme, veri bilimi, yapay zeka, otomasyon, oyun geliştirme gibi birçok alanda kullanılabilir. Bu, Python’u esnek ve çok yönlü bir dil yapar.
  5. Büyük Bir Standart Kütüphane: Python’un geniş standart kütüphanesi, dosya işleme, web protokolleri, veri yapıları ve çok daha fazlasını içerir. Bu kütüphaneler, geliştiricilere karmaşık işlemleri basit bir şekilde gerçekleştirme olanağı tanır.
  6. Topluluk Desteği: Python’un dünya genelinde büyük ve aktif bir topluluğu vardır. Bu, Python hakkında çok sayıda kaynak, belge ve destek bulmayı kolaylaştırır.

Python’un Tarihçesi:

Python, 1980’lerin sonlarında Guido van Rossum tarafından geliştirilmeye başlandı ve ilk kez 1991 yılında yayımlandı. Van Rossum, Python’u tasarlarken okunabilirlik ve basitliği ön planda tuttu. Python ismi, van Rossum’un sevdiği bir komedi şovu olan “Monty Python’s Flying Circus”tan esinlenerek seçildi.

Python’un ilk sürümleri, temel programlama yapıları ve veri tiplerini içeriyordu. Zamanla, dilin yetenekleri genişledi ve günümüzde Python, veri bilimi, yapay zeka, web geliştirme ve daha pek çok alanda kullanılan bir dil haline geldi.

Python’un Avantajları:

  • Kolay Öğrenme Eğrisi: Python, özellikle programlamaya yeni başlayanlar için ideal bir dil olarak kabul edilir. Basit ve anlaşılır sözdizimi, öğrenmeyi kolaylaştırır.
  • Geniş Kullanım Alanı: Python, farklı sektörlerde yaygın olarak kullanılabilir. Veri bilimi, web geliştirme, oyun geliştirme, ağ programlama gibi birçok alanda uygulanabilir.
  • Platform Bağımsızlık: Python, Windows, macOS ve Linux gibi farklı işletim sistemlerinde çalışabilir. Bu, Python ile geliştirilen yazılımların farklı platformlarda sorunsuz çalışmasını sağlar.

Python’un Kullanım Alanları:

  • Web Geliştirme: Django, Flask gibi çerçeveler sayesinde Python, güçlü ve ölçeklenebilir web uygulamaları geliştirmek için kullanılır.
  • Veri Bilimi ve Yapay Zeka: Python, NumPy, Pandas, TensorFlow, PyTorch gibi kütüphaneler sayesinde veri analizi ve yapay zeka projelerinde yaygın olarak kullanılır.
  • Otomasyon: Python, sistem yönetimi, veri işleme, dosya işlemleri gibi görevlerin otomasyonu için idealdir.
  • Bilimsel Hesaplama: Python, bilimsel araştırmalar ve mühendislik alanlarında da kullanılır. SciPy, Matplotlib gibi kütüphaneler, bilimsel hesaplamalarda Python’un gücünü ortaya koyar.
  • Oyun Geliştirme: Pygame gibi kütüphaneler ile Python, basit oyunlar geliştirmek için de kullanılabilir.

Comments

“Python Nedir?” için bir yanıt

Bir yanıt yazın

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ir

Bu site, istenmeyenleri azaltmak için Akismet kullanıyor. Yorum verilerinizin nasıl işlendiği hakkında daha fazla bilgi edinin.